Rep Candidate Questions Ex-minister’s Role In APC

All Progressives Congress (APC) House of Representatives candidate for Ikwuano/Umuahia federal constituency in Abia State, Hon Obilo Ogbonna, has raised concerns on the role of the former minister of state for mines and steel development, Dr Uche Ogah, in the APC.

Ogbonna while speaking with LEADERSHIP Sunday after an Abia State magistrate court sitting in Umuahia, convicted Ogah for forgery in Suit No UMSC/364/2022, said: “His loyalty to his paymasters has never been in doubt. He exhibited it in a very clear term in 2019 when after securing the APC governorship ticket, he brazenly went over to dine with them.”

Ogbonna went ahead to challenge the former minister to show evidence of his 2019 campaign if he was really in the race, noting that he was not surprised that nemesis had caught up with Ogah and his paymasters.

“Their sole and burning desire has been to stop our governorship candidate, High Chief Ikechi Emenike from freeing the state from their stranglehold on the state. Unfortunately it is now late for them.”

It would be recalled that Ogah, who was absent in the court, was found guilty last Thursday following a criminal complaint filed by the APC as the complaint/applicant in the Suit dated November 27.

The complaint, represented by Barr Vigilus Nwankwo, accused the former minister of “falsifying the APC’s direct primary result summary sheet in his favour that it may be acted upon as genuine.”

The complaint explained that the action of Ogah, who didn’t participate in the May 26 primary, was prejudicial to the party and its authentic governorship flag bearer, High Chief Ikechi Emenike.

It added that he committed an offence contrary to Section 465 of the Criminal Code and Cap 80 of the LFN (as applicable in Abia State) and purninishable under Section 468 of the Criminal Code.

Delivering the judgement, the magistrate, Mrs Ngozi Nwangwa said after listening to the oral address by the APC counsel, and critical appraisal of his submission, she found Ogah as guilty as charged.

The magistrate, therefore, ordered the former minister to be arrested by security agencies anywhere he is found and kept in the nearest correctional centre for sentencing.
